ZIP code 39047 is a densely settled ZIP (a standard USPS delivery area) in Brandon, Rankin County, Mississippi, with 34,539 residents across 260.3 square miles, a density of 133 people per square mile, in the Chicago time zone.
ZIP 39047 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$100,347 (91% above the average Mississippi ZIP), while per-capita income is $48,683. The poverty rate is 6.4%, with unemployment at 4.5%; those measures add context to the income figure. Housing is both higher-cost and owner-heavy: median home value is $275,500 (105% above the average Mississippi ZIP), while 85.3% of occupied homes are owner-occupied and median rent is $1,608.
A solid share of residents have a four-year degree: 45.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 39.6, and the average commute is 27 minutes. How have home values changed over time?
FHFA House Price Index, annual appreciation data based on repeat sales and appraisals
+3.4%
YoY Change (2024)
199
HPI Index (2000 = 100)
+99%
Total Change Since 2000
Home values in ZIP 39047 have increased 3.4%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+99% cumulative appreciation.
| Year | Annual Change | HPI Index |
|---|---|---|
| 2020 | +1.8% | 146 |
| 2021 | +8.9% | 159 |
| 2022 | +12.9% | 180 |
| 2023 | +7.1% | 192 |
| 2024 | +3.4% | 199 |
Source: Federal Housing Finance Agency (FHFA) House Price Index, All-Transactions, Five-Digit ZIP Codes (Developmental Index). Index base = 100 in year 2000. Data through 2024. ZIP codes with few transactions may show missing values.
What businesses operate in this ZIP?
Census Bureau data shows 585 business establishments in ZIP 39047, employing approximately 3,908 people with a combined annual payroll of $158,419,000.
